What is Fortinet FortiGate?

Fortinet FortiGate is an integrated network security platform powered by purpose-built ASIC processors (SPUs) that deliver high-throughput threat inspection without performance degradation. FortiGate firewalls combine NGFW capabilities with SD-WAN, intrusion prevention, antivirus, web filtering, and application control in a single appliance. Fortinet's Security Fabric architecture unifies visibility across FortiGate, FortiSwitch, FortiAP, and other Fortinet products, providing coordinated threat response across the entire network infrastructure.

Pros
  • Significantly lower total cost of ownership compared to Palo Alto Networks
  • ASIC acceleration delivers industry-leading price-to-performance ratio
  • Integrated SD-WAN eliminates the need for separate SD-WAN appliances
  • Broad Security Fabric ecosystem with switches, APs, and endpoint protection
  • Strong market presence with the largest installed base of firewalls globally
Cons
  • Management interface less intuitive than Palo Alto's Panorama for complex policies
  • FortiOS upgrades can introduce stability issues in large-scale deployments
  • Security Fabric benefits require committing to the full Fortinet ecosystem
  • Threat prevention efficacy slightly below Palo Alto in some independent tests
  • Complex licensing bundles make it difficult to compare pricing directly
